Good evening all

Just got back from a drive and went to shut the easy up roof to find the weld on the lh side (join between front cross bar and side bar with hold down clip) has snapped.

What I am after finding out is how to strip the canvas down so it can get welded, the metal not the canvas banghead and of course rebuilt afterwards. It is on a 2008 easy up lid with mohair.
